I started my studies in computer engineering and have been impressed with the faculty and the curricula. Starting in Spring of 2009 we will be moving the program into the new Volgenau building which is in the last half of its construction phase. Mason is a young university but has quickly developed its engineering and SITE programs to one of the best in the state. The School of Information Technology and Engineering provides excellent resources for study and research including brand new and state of the art computer labs, high end comupting machines, and large amounts of easily accessible research material. I also like how the dean for SITE maintains regular contact with all the program's students to ensure everyone is receiving the support they need as they complete their degree. In addition, Mason also is near alot of high tech companies in Northern Virginia who have a relationship with the University that results in numerous opportunities for internships and co-op. The campus is quite pretty although it is going through a lot of construction. However, this construction is bringing in a large amount of new campus housing, academic buildings, dining options, and facilities for student recreation. I spend a lot of my time at the indoor swimming facility and gym. |
